Role purpose

Join PIC and Drive Continuous Improvement!

We are looking for a motivated and collaborative professional to join the Business Process Improvement team, contributing to key projects that drive operational effectiveness throughout the organisation. In this role, you will work alongside Business Process Improvement Analysts to foster a culture of continuous improvement, supporting diverse teams to streamline workflows, enhance efficiency, and uncover new opportunities through data-driven insights. You will receive training to become a Black Belt.

Key Responsibilities
  • Project Governance & Performance Monitoring – Ensure process improvement projects align with company objectives, follow best practices, and meet measurable KPIs.
  • Process Optimisation – Identify inefficiencies and implement improvements to drive operational excellence.
  • Data Analysis & Reporting – Utilise insights to assess process effectiveness and recommend enhancements.
  • Risk Management – Identify potential risks and develop mitigation strategies.
  • Coaching & Support – Guide business representatives and analysts in process analysis and improvement methodologies.

A self-starter passionate about business transformation and thrives on optimising processes, driving efficiency, and making a meaningful impact?

Requirements
  • Proven experience with Power BI: DAX, data modelling, and dashboard design
  • Advanced proficiency in Excel: formulas, pivot tables, macros, and data visualisation
  • Strong analytical skills: Able to interpret data, identify patterns, and apply statistical tools effectively.
  • Process-Oriented Thinking: Understands workflows and can spot inefficiencies or areas for improvement.
  • Change Agent Mentality: Willing to challenge the status quo and drive transformation.
  • Self-Motivated & Curious: Eager to learn and apply new methodologies, not just follow instructions.
  • Customer-Focused: Understands how process improvements impact customer satisfaction and business outcomes.
  • Communication Skills: Can clearly convey complex ideas to both technical and non-technical audiences.
